Abstract
In the current ORSM system, the target LOS direction error is existed in the station-center coordinate system. The essential principle about the measuring target LOS direction method by the attitude transformation matrix (ATM) is introduced. The fundamental cause about the error produced is analyzed. According to the different kinds of variable in the optics system, the several models of quantitative analysis for the error transferred in the measuring target LOS direction by the attitude transformation matrix are built. And then, the errors obtained from these models by reasonable data are worked out, and are compared with the actual errors. The results demonstrate these models' effectiveness.
